Sky Command is a system whereby you can remotely control the TS-2000 via
another transceiver.  I haven't done this, but I think it uses packet
communications and VHF and UHF frequencies to control the main HF
receiver/transmitter of the 2000.  So, you could sit out on the patio with a
compatible HT and work DX.
